This phase I trial studies the side effects and the best dose of veliparib when given together with pegylated liposomal doxorubicin hydrochloride in treating patients with ovarian cancer, fallopian tube cancer, or primary peritoneal cancer that has come back after a period of improvement, or breast cancer that has spread to other parts of the body. Veliparib may stop the growth of tumor cells by blocking some of the enzymes needed for cell growth. Drugs used in chemotherapy, such as liposomal doxorubicin hydrochloride, work in different ways to stop the growth of tumor c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Giving veliparib together with liposomal doxorubicin hydrochloride may kill more tumor cells.

PRIMARY OBJECTIVES:
I. To determine the recommended Phase II dose of ABT-888 (veliparib) given in combination with pegylated liposomal doxorubicin (pegylated liposomal doxorubicin hydrochloride) (PLD - 40 mg/m2 every 4 weeks) in patients with ovarian or breast cancer.
SECONDARY OBJECTIVES:
I. To determine the toxicity profile of the ABT-888 plus PLD combination. II. To determine the effects of ABT-888 on the pharmacokinetics of PLD. III. To determine the efficacy of ABT-888 plus PLD in ovarian and breast cancer.
OUTLINE: This is a dose-escalation study of veliparib.
Patients receive veliparib orally (PO) twice daily (BID) on days 1-14 and pegylated liposomal doxorubicin hydrochloride intravenously (IV) over 60 minutes on day 1. Courses repeat every 28 days in the absence of disease progression or unacceptable toxicity.
After completion of study therapy, patients are followed up every 3 months for 1 year and then every 6 months for 2 years.
